Situated in Franklin, Nhc Place Cool Springs is an exceptional residence in Tennessee, providing not only short-term care and skilled nursing but also rehabilitation services to cater to the needs of seniors. Beyond these essential services, they extend their care offerings to assisted living, long-term care, and memory care, emphasizing the importance of fostering independence while ensuring reliable support. The facility, known for its positive environment and commitment to quality food, offers a broad range of healthcare services, making it a comprehensive destination for senior care.
Nhc Place Cool Springs boasts a large facility with an outstanding healthcare team, including specialized physicians, nurses, therapists, nurse practitioners, dietitians, and chefs dedicated to providing top-notch care. The on-site rehabilitation facility enhances convenience, while specialty services like IV therapy, podiatry care, diabetes management, psychological services, and more contribute to the holistic approach to senior well-being. This establishment excels in nursing home care, embodying qualifications and standards that prioritize the health and comfort of its residents.
NHC Place Cool Springs is legally operated by NHC Healthcare/Cool Springs, LLC, and administrated by Anthony Todd Moore.

The most recent inspection on September 14, 2022, found deficiencies related to failure to ensure all staff with medical and religious exemptions completed required twice-weekly COVID-19 testing. Earlier inspections identified issues with resident care, including inadequate pressure ulcer management, mouth and nail care, medication monitoring, and food handling sanitation, as well as safety concerns involving accident hazards and medication storage. A complaint investigation in 2019 substantiated deficiencies in wound care, medication oversight, and sanitary food practices. Enforcement actions such as fines or license suspensions were not listed in the available reports. The facility’s inspection history shows recurring themes in resident care and safety, with no clear pattern of improvement or worsening over time.
